Barca to get foretaste of King's Cup final at Alaves


Football Soccer - Barcelona v Athletic Bilbao - Spanish La Liga Santander - Camp Nou stadium, Barcelona, Spain, 04/02/17 Barcelona's coach Luis Enrique Martinez reacts in the bench before match. REUTERS/Albert Gea -

MADRID (Reuters) - Luis Enrique's Barcelona will get to test their King's Cup final opponents ahead of time on Saturday when they travel to fellow finalists Alaves in La Liga - but they may have sore legs after playing five games in the last 13 days.

Liga leaders Real Madrid, who have a one-point lead in the table and two games in hand, play at Osasuna in the Saturday night game, well rested after two weeks with no fixtures.
